Established in 2005 and headquartered in Chicago, World Bicycle Relief (WBR) mobilizes people through the Power of Bicycles and envisions a world where distance is no longer a barrier to education, health services, and economic opportunity. WBR’s robust Buffalo Bicycles are a cost-effective and reliable means of overcoming the challenges posed by long distances and systemic mobility challenges in developing countries. The organization is a mission-driven, global nonprofit that manages a highly refined bicycle supply chain from design through final distribution.
